The market is experiencing significant growth as manufacturers increasingly adopt advanced automation technologies to enhance precision, flexibility, and productivity in assembly and material-handling operations. Dual arm SCARA robots, known for their high-speed performance and ability to perform complex, coordinated tasks, are becoming essential in modern industrial environments.
A key long-term driver of the market is the rising demand for collaborative and space-efficient robotic systems capable of handling multi-step processes simultaneously. Industries are shifting toward automation solutions that can replicate human-like dexterity while maintaining consistent accuracy and throughput.
The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ated automation investments as companies sought to reduce dependency on manual labor and ensure operational continuity. This shift reinforced the adoption of robotic solutions across manufacturing, logistics, and packaging sectors, creating sustained demand for dual arm SCARA systems.
In the short to medium term, advancements in AI-driven motion control, machine vision integration, and real-time analytics are expanding the capabilities of SCARA robots. These technologies enable improved synchronization, adaptive learning, and higher operational efficiency, making them suitable for increasingly complex production environments.
A major opportunity lies in the integration of dual arm robots into smart factories, where connected systems optimize workflows, reduce downtime, and enhance quality assurance. As Industry 4.0 adoption accelerates globally, demand for flexible robotic automation continues to grow.
One of the most notable trends in the market is the shift from single-function robotic units to multifunctional robotic platforms capable of handling assembly, inspection, packaging, and material transfer within a single system.

Regional Analysis
Asia-Pacific is the largest market, driven by rapid industrialization, strong electronics and automotive manufacturing bases, and significant investments in smart factory development. Countries in the region are aggressively adopting robotics to enhance productivity and remain globally competitive.
North America is the fastest-growing region, supported by rising adoption of advanced automation technologies, reshoring of manufacturing operations, and increasing focus on operational resilience. Investments in AI-integrated robotics and collaborative automation are accelerating regional market expansion.
Latest Industry Developments
Advancements in AI-Powered Robotic Control
Manufacturers are integrating artificial intelligence and machine learning algorithms into dual arm SCARA robots to enable adaptive motion control, predictive maintenance, and improved decision-making capabilities in dynamic production environments.
Integration with Smart Factory Ecosystems
Dual arm SCARA robots are increasingly connected to IoT-enabled manufacturing platforms, allowing seamless communication with other machines, real-time monitoring, and enhanced workflow optimization across production lines.
Development of Lightweight and High-Speed Robotic Designs
Companies are focusing on designing compact, lightweight robotic arms with improved speed and precision to meet the growing demand for flexible automation solutions in electronics assembly, logistics, and precision engineering industries.
